St. Simons is a census-designated place/CDP. This place recognized by the United States Census Bureau for statistical purposes. It is basically located on St. Simons Island in Glynn County, Georgia, United States. The community and the island are mostly known to be one location that is "St. Simons Island." St. Simons is also part of the Brunswick, Georgia Metropolitan Statistical Area, with a population of 13,381 by the year 2000.
St. Simons Island is known as one of the Golden Isles. These isles are part of the four barrier islands, on the coast of Georgia, within the Atlantic Ocean. In fact it is also the largest of the other islands like the Sea Island, Jekyll Island, and Little St. Simons Island.
Visitors, residents that come in season, fulltime residents as well as retirees frequent this town or settle here due to its resort community.
Entering this place by air is made possible by the Malcolm McKinnon Airport just on the island.
